Ben Paddon @benpaddon.net

TMNT NES was ported to a ton of systems - PC MS-DOS, C64, ZX Spectrum... it was ported to the Amiga twice! Separately! By different teams for different markets! But none of those are the NES version, so they don't make the cut.

Krvavi Abadas @krvavi.itch.io

for DOS specifically, they didn't actually have an emulator for that within their Eclipse Engine. it wasn't until (a post-release patch for) Tetris Forever that one was finally implemented, using code from Aaron Giles. bsky.app/profile/aaro...
